CONGRATULATIONS to our U14A Hockey girls for winning their Tier 2 County Tournament in Cambridge yesterday (September 29th)!

As a result, the team will now represent Cambridgeshire in the Regional Finals, which are being held at Redbridge and Ilford Hockey Club in November.

U14A Coach, Kevin Daniel, who is Head of Physical Education at King’s Ely Senior, described the girls’ performance in the tournament as “outstanding”.

Mr Daniel said: “The team beat Joyce Frankland Academy, Newport 5-0 in the opening game, with a brace from Phoebe Hart and Odette Dudley (Captain), whilst Juliette Hames scored the opening goal from a fine solo run. In the final game, King’s won 1-0 against Saffron Walden County High School, when Alexandria Styles fired home from close range.

“The team were solid in defence and were so good that Eve Kittoe did not have to make a save all day! The fab four in defence were Nicole Hobbs, Martha Midwood, Emma Smythe and Imogen Smith. Special mention also to Lucy Brett, who led the forward line with great energy and skill.

“The girls were outstanding in the tournament – a great bunch with tremendous team spirit!”
